Luteolin Treatment Protects against Renal Ischemia-Reperfusion Injury in Rats

Abstract: Renal ischemia-reperfusion (I/R) injury is a common but severe scientific problem. Luteolin has great anti-inflammatory and antioxidant effects. In this study, we studied the effect of luteolin on renal I/R injury in rats. Intragastric administration of luteolin or saline was performed in Sprague-Dawley rats before (40 mg/kg for three days) and after (one day) renal I/R modeling. Kidney and blood samples were harvested to detect the severity of renal injury 24 hours after operation. The results showed that lut… Show more

“…Recently, it was demonstrated that luteolin effectively suppresses IL-1β, TNF-α, IL-6 and IL-8 secretion from PBMC from healthy donors incubated with LPS [203], confirming reports showing that luteolin reduces IL-6 and TNF-α secretion in LPS-stimulated RAW 264.7 macrophages [190]. Hong et al evaluated the anti-inflammatory effects of luteolin in renal I/R injury in Sprague-Dawley rats and demonstrated that this natural compound attenuated serum and renal TNF-α, IL-1β and IL-6, and the renal HMGB1 and NF-κB expression levels in I/R rats [204]. In addition, luteolin significantly reduced the endoplasmic reticulum stress and renal cell apoptosis caused by renal I/R injury [204].…”

“…The grading system was shown as the following scoring: 0 (normal kidney); 1 (0-5% injury, minimal damage); 2 (5-25% injury, mild damage); 3 (25-75% injury, moderate damage); and 4 (75-100% injury, severe damage). 16,17 Immunohistochemistry Immunohistochemical analysis was performed using the Histone Simple Stain Kit (Nichirei, Tokyo, Japan), according to the manufacturer's instructions. Paraffin-embedded sections were deparaffinised with xylene and then rehydrated in a descending series of ethanol washes.…”
